A child drops a ball from a window. The ball strikes the ground in 3.0 seconds. What is the velocity of the ball the instant before it hits the ground? In some answers answered by experts, they write tht acceleration = 10m/s. But how do get 1om/s? It is not mentioned in the question!

Dear Student,

Here,

Initial speed, u = 0

Acceleration, a = 10 m/s2 (as not mentioned)
It is acceleration due to gravity (g), it has constant value 9.8 m/s2, we take it appropriate 10 m/s2.
[Acceleration due to gravity is the acceleration set up in the body when it falls freely under the effect of gravity alone.
   
Its value on the surface of the earth is 9.8 m/s2.]

Time, t = 3 s

Using, v = u + at

=> v = 0 + (10)(3)

=> v = 30 m/s

This is the speed when the stone reaches the ground.
